Understanding the principles of effective visual communication


When it comes to understanding the principles of effective visual communication through graphic design, it is important to realize that there are many secrets that can help improve your designs. By learning these secrets, you can create more impactful and engaging visuals that will better communicate your message to your audience.

One key secret is to remember the importance of simplicity in your designs. By keeping things simple and avoiding clutter, you can make sure that your message is clear and easy to understand. This means using clean lines, minimal colors, and concise text to convey your ideas effectively.

Another secret is to pay attention to the use of color in your designs. Colors can evoke emotions and convey different messages, so it is crucial to choose them wisely. By understanding color theory and how different colors work together, you can create visually appealing designs that resonate with your audience.

Furthermore, it is essential to consider the layout and composition of your designs. By arranging elements strategically on the page, you can guide the viewer's eye and draw attention to key points. This helps ensure that your message is easily understood and remembered.

Utilizing color, typography, and imagery to enhance visual communication


When it comes to creating effective visual communication through graphic design, it's all about utilizing color, typography, and imagery to make a strong impact. By combining these elements in a strategic way, you can capture the attention of your audience and convey your message clearly.

Color plays a crucial role in grabbing people's attention and evoking certain emotions. By choosing the right color palette for your design, you can create a mood or atmosphere that resonates with your audience. Whether you want to convey excitement, trustworthiness, or sophistication, color can help you achieve that goal.

Typography is another important aspect of graphic design that shouldn't be overlooked. The typeface you choose can greatly affect how your message is perceived. By selecting fonts that are easy to read and appropriate for your brand, you can enhance the readability of your design and make a lasting impression on viewers.

And let's not forget about imagery – pictures really are worth a thousand words! Including relevant images in your design can help reinforce your message and make it more memorable. Whether it's using photographs, illustrations, or icons, incorporating visuals can enhance the overall impact of your communication.

One standout example is the Coca-Cola "Share a Coke" campaign. With its personalized labels featuring popular names and phrases like "BFF" and "Soulmate", this campaign was a huge hit with consumers. It tapped into our desire for personalization and connection, creating an emotional connection with the brand that drove sales through the roof.

Another great example is Apple's iconic "Think Different" campaign. Through simple yet powerful visuals and thought-provoking copywriting, Apple positioned itself as a revolutionary brand that celebrated creativity and innovation. This campaign wasn't just about selling products - it was about inspiring people to think differently and challenge the status quo.

The role of consistency and branding in visual communication through graphic design


Visual communication through graphic design is a crucial aspect of branding and consistency play a vital role in this process. When it comes to creating effective designs, it's important to maintain a consistent visual identity that reflects the brand's values and message. Without consistency, the audience may become confused or disconnected from the brand.

Branding helps to establish a strong identity for a company or product, making it easier for consumers to recognize and remember. By consistently using specific colors, fonts, and imagery, brands can create a cohesive look that resonates with their target audience. This can help build trust and loyalty among customers.

Incorporating branding elements into graphic design helps to reinforce the brand's message and values. By using consistent visual cues, designers can create a strong connection between the brand and its audience. This can help increase brand recognition and make it easier for consumers to identify with the company.
